The Hidden Financial Drain of Manual Processes
The financial impact of manual data entry in recruiting is far more substantial than most leaders realize. Beyond the obvious labor costs of paying skilled professionals to do administrative work, there are several hidden drains:
Opportunity Cost of Lost Focus
Every hour a recruiter spends manually updating a candidate profile or scheduling an interview is an hour not spent building relationships with passive candidates, strategizing with hiring managers, or focusing on critical talent pipelines. This diversion of high-value expertise directly impacts the speed and quality of hires, potentially leaving key positions vacant for longer and slowing project initiation or revenue generation.
Errors and Rework
Human error is an inevitable consequence of repetitive manual tasks. A typo in an email address, an incorrect interview time, or a misfiled document can lead to missed communications, rescheduled meetings, and a poor candidate experience. Correcting these errors requires additional time and effort, further delaying the hiring process and diminishing the employer brand. The downstream effects can be significant, from compliance risks to disgruntled new hires.
Scalability Barriers
As organizations grow, the volume of recruiting tasks naturally increases. Without automation, the only way to handle this growth is to hire more recruiters, thereby linearly increasing operational costs. This approach is neither sustainable nor efficient. Manual processes inherently limit an organization’s ability to scale talent acquisition efforts without a proportional — or even disproportionate — increase in overhead.
How Automation and AI Transform Recruiting Operations
The solution isn’t to work harder, but smarter. This is where strategic automation and AI integration, a cornerstone of 4Spot Consulting’s OpsMesh framework, come into play. By strategically deploying low-code automation platforms like Make.com alongside intelligent AI tools, we can liberate recruiting teams from the tyranny of manual data entry.
Streamlined Candidate Data Management
Imagine a system where candidate data, once entered, automatically propagates across all necessary platforms—from your ATS to your CRM (like Keap or HighLevel) and even to your offer letter generation tool (PandaDoc). When a resume comes in, AI can parse key information, extract relevant skills and experience, and instantly populate fields, initiating automated workflows for initial screening or scheduling. This eliminates redundant data entry and ensures a “single source of truth” for candidate information.
Automated Interview Scheduling and Reminders
The back-and-forth of interview scheduling is a notorious time sink. Automated scheduling tools, integrated with calendars and communication platforms, can allow candidates to book their preferred times directly, send automated reminders, and even trigger follow-up tasks for recruiters. This not only saves hours but significantly enhances the candidate experience by providing immediate responses and clear communication.
Intelligent Offer Generation and Onboarding
Once a hiring decision is made, the offer and onboarding process can be largely automated. With pre-approved templates and dynamic data fields, offer letters can be generated with a few clicks, sent for e-signature, and then trigger subsequent onboarding workflows—such as sending welcome packets, IT setup requests, and initial training modules. This reduces turnaround time, minimizes errors, and creates a seamless transition for new hires.
